The Rebirth of the Artisan's Pet: A Creative Love Affair

In the heart of the ancient city of Luminara, where the streets were paved with cobblestones and the air was thick with the scent of incense, there lived an artisan named Elara. Her hands were skilled in the delicate art of weaving, her fingers dancing over the loom to create tapestries that spoke of ancient tales and mythical creatures. But Elara's heart was heavy, for her art had lost its luster, and her spirit was as broken as the threads that occasionally frayed under her touch.

One evening, as the sun dipped below the horizon, casting a golden glow over the city, Elara found herself at the edge of the market square. She had been here many times before, searching for inspiration in the chatter of the crowd and the vibrant colors of the stalls. But tonight, something different caught her eye. A small, dimly lit booth stood at the edge of the square, its owner a young man with a gentle smile and a pet that was unlike any she had ever seen.

The pet was a creature of shimmering scales and delicate wings, its eyes a striking shade of sapphire blue. It moved with an elegance that belied its small size, and it seemed to communicate with its owner in a language of its own. The young man, whose name was Kael, explained that the creature was a rare and ancient being, a guardian of creativity and inspiration. He had found it in the ruins of an old temple, where it had been hidden away for centuries.

Elara felt an inexplicable pull towards the pet. She approached the booth, her heart pounding with a mix of fear and excitement. Kael handed her a small, intricately carved wooden token, explaining that it was a sign of the pet's trust. As she held it in her hands, she felt a surge of energy course through her, and her fingers began to weave with a newfound passion.

Days turned into weeks, and Elara found herself returning to Kael's booth each evening. She would sit with the pet, watching it flutter from one shoulder to the other, its wings casting rainbows of light on the ground. Slowly, her art began to transform. The tapestries she created were no longer mere representations of myths; they were alive with emotion and color, telling stories of love, loss, and rebirth.

As the bond between Elara and the pet grew stronger, so too did the whispers of the city. People began to speak of the artisan who had found new life in her art, and of the mysterious creature that seemed to be her muse. Kael, too, found himself the subject of curiosity, for he was the one who had introduced Elara to the pet.

One night, as the moon hung low in the sky, Elara found herself alone with Kael and the pet. She looked around, ensuring that no one was watching, and then turned to Kael, her voice barely above a whisper. "What is your name?" she asked.

Kael's smile grew warmer. "My name is Kael, and this is Zephyr," he said, gesturing to the pet. "But you know, Elara, I think Zephyr has a name for you."

Elara's eyes widened. "What do you mean?"

Kael reached into his pocket and pulled out a small, ornate locket. "This was found with Zephyr in the ruins. It holds a message, a name that was meant to be spoken by someone who could understand it."

Elara opened the locket to reveal a delicate, intricately carved scroll. She unrolled it and read the words written in an ancient script. "Elara," it read. "You are the one who was meant to find us."

Tears filled Elara's eyes as she realized the depth of the connection she had forged with Zephyr and Kael. She had been searching for inspiration, for a reason to continue, and now she found it in the bond she had formed with the two of them.

The following days were a whirlwind of creativity and discovery. Elara's tapestries became more vibrant and expressive, each one a testament to the love and connection she felt. Kael and Elara grew closer, their bond deepening as they shared their lives and their art. And Zephyr, ever the guardian of creativity, continued to inspire them, its presence a constant reminder of the magic that could be found in the most unexpected places.

One evening, as the sun set over Luminara, casting a golden glow over the city, Elara found herself once again at the market square. She approached Kael's booth, her heart pounding with anticipation. Kael looked up, his eyes filled with love and wonder.

"Elara," he said, "I have something to show you."
